The Marsa Scout Group recently organised its 12th annual camp in Marsaxlokk during which members of the various sections experienced scout life and practised scouting skills.

The camp kitchen was kept busy preparing a varied menu of three dishes daily. General band practice was held near St Lucian tower and chaplain Fr Anton Dimech celebrated Mass every day.

During the camp, Training Commissioner Leslie Bonnici awarded the Woodbadge to Assistant Scout Leader Paul camilleri.

The camp was led by Group Scout Leader Alfred Savona.
